**Imagine if we could forecast economic downturns with the same precision as predicting the weather.** Well, this isn’t just a fantasy anymore. Researchers have developed a new method that uses data about job vacancies and unemployment to predict US recessions in almost real-time. This means we could get months of warning before an economic storm hits, allowing businesses and governments to prepare and, possibly, mitigate the damage.
This innovative approach doesn’t just fight false negatives (missing a recession) or false positives (predicting a recession when there isn’t one). It crafts millions of different ways to combine job data into something called ‘recession classifiers.’ These classifiers are like smart algorithms that learn to pick out patterns from history’s 15 recessions and apply them to current data. Not only do they predict accurately, but they also fine-tune themselves to react quickly without jumping the gun on false alarms.

Did you know? The new method detected the 2008 recession even when using data only up to 1984!

Background
To predict recessions, the new method uses unemployment and job vacancy data as indicators. Unemployment is a critical indicator of economic health, while job vacancies reflect the demand for labor. By analyzing how these factors interact, researchers can spot early warning signs of an economic slowdown. Millions of combinations or ‘classifiers’ are generated to ensure accuracy and minimize the risk of false predictions. Selected classifiers are those that have a high rate of accurately identifying recessions without false alarms.
History
Historically, detecting recessions has involved examining key economic indicators like GDP. However, traditional methods have been either too slow or inaccurate, often only confirming a recession after it has started. This new approach builds on improvements in data analytics, allowing better real-time analysis by incorporating employment data. Previous economic models lacked the complexity of integrating vast datasets like this, evolving from a simpler threshold-based system to one that flexibly adapts to historical patterns.
